Petroperu recalled this Friday that vehicular diesel and bottled LPG are not considered within the group of fuels whose price rose due to the war between Russia and Ukraine.
This is because vehicular diesel (B5 S-50 UV) and bottled LPG are within the Fuel Price Stabilization Fund (FEPC), so they maintain their prices at S/11.54 and S/3.18, respectively.
It is worth remembering that recently the state oil company and Repsol raised the prices of some fuels such as gasohol of 97, gasohol of 95, gasohol of 90 and gasohol of 84, up to 13%.
“We alert carriers and users of these products so that they are not fooled by false versions about an alleged rise in their prices,” Petroperú said in a statement.
Along these lines, they rejected the speculative maneuvers of market players who “They seek to create a climate of anxiety through disinformation campaigns to justify undue increases.”
